» Poradna » Programy

C# a SqlDbType.Xml

Odpovědět  |  Zobrazit bez stromu  |  Upozornit redakci  |  nových odpovědí: 1/1
 |   |   |  [62.245.120.---]

Ahoj,
Mam deklaraci parametru pro commnad, ktery obsahuje typ Xml:

p.SqlDbType = SqlDbType.Xml;
p.Value = new SqlXml(new XmlTextReader(xml.Substring(1), XmlNodeType.Document, null));


Snazim se projit kolekci parametru:

foreach (SqlParameter p in cmd.Parameters)
{
switch (p.SqlDbType)
{
case SqlDbType.Xml:
{

resultParam = resultParam + p.ParameterName + "= '" + p.SqlValue + "'" +
break;
}
}
}

a hodnota p.SqlValue me vrati '{System.Data.SqlTypes.SqlXml}' misto predaneho XML.

A ani zaboha to nejsem schpny prevest.

Poradite nekdo?

Odpovědi na otázku

 |   |   |  [213.29.98.---]

Nezkoušel jsem to, možná kecám, ale každopádně bych použil explicitní přetypování .ToString(), čili: resultParam = resultParam + p.ParameterName + "= '" + p.SqlValue.ToString() + "'" +

Souhlasím  |  Nesouhlasím  |  Odpovědět

Související témata: Break



Určitě si přečtěte


Čína vyvíjí ohromná hejna tisícovek malých dronů

Čína vyvíjí ohromná hejna tisícovek malých dronů

** Vývoj hejnové inteligence pro drony v Číně nabírá na rychlosti ** Velká hejna dronů mají podle odborníků značný potenciál pro vojenské využití i pro bezpečnostní aplikace ** Číňané se navíc s drony neomezuje jenom na zemský povrch a okolí, ale poohlížejí se i po vesmíru

11.  1.  2018 | Stanislav Mihulka | 3

Genetika a příjmení: Unikátní možnost získat test Y-DNA zdarma a dozvědět se o svých předcích

Genetika a příjmení: Unikátní možnost získat test Y-DNA zdarma a dozvědět se o svých předcích

** Projekt Genetika a příjmení hledá shody mezi osobami se stejným příjmením ** Využívá k tomu testování DNA na chromozomu Y ** Výsledky testu můžete účastí v projektu získat zdarma

11.  1.  2018 | Marek Lutonský | 2


Aktuální číslo časopisu Computer

Zachraňte nefunkční Windows

Jak nakupovat a prodávat kryptoměny

Otestovali jsme konvertibilní notebooky

Velký test 14 herních myší